The British Council builds connections, understanding and trust between people in the UK and other countries through arts and culture, education and the English language.
We work in two ways – directly with individuals to transform their lives, and with governments and partners to make a bigger difference for the longer term, creating benefit for millions of people all over the world. We help young people to gain the skills, confidence and connections they are looking for to realise their potential and to participate in strong and inclusive communities. We support them to learn English, to get a high-quality education and to gain internationally recognised qualifications. Our work in arts and culture stimulates creative expression and exchange and nurtures creative enterprise. We connect the best of the UK with the world and the best of the world with the UK.
These connections lead to an understanding of each other’s strengths and of the challenges and values that we share. This builds trust between people in the UK and other nations which endures even when official relations may be strained. We work on the ground in more than 100 countries. In 2019-20 we connected with 80 million people directly and with 791 million overall, including online and through our broadcasts and publications.
Job Title: Service Delivery Lead – Background Screening
Purpose of job:
The British Council is committed to safeguarding those who are in contact with our organisation and to exemplifying the highest standards of ethical behavior. We have completed a major project to review and upgrade our processes for carrying out screening checks on all those who come to work for the British Council. A new Pre-Appointment Screening (PAS) policy and delivery model has been approved by our Senior Leadership Team and implementation is nearing completion.
In this role, you will work with the PAS Project Leader and a range of other stakeholders to implement PAS and manage operational standards globally. As project deployment completes, the role will shift focus to operational support of PAS processes globally, owning escalation processes and ensuring organisation compliance with BPSS standards of both pre-screening and in-employment re-screening.
Role context
Delivery of Pre-Appointment Screening service operation across a diverse global organisation, resulting in mitigation of a key organisational risk and compliance with required BPSS screening standards
Managing the PAS team Lead and working through them to build the PAS team ensuring efficient delivery of screening process to the business within service level guidelines, recognising the business as the customer of the service
Build understanding and buy-in to both policy and practice through effective communication and training, establishing the role as a trusted partner by providing expert advice, alongside clear and effective guidelines.
Working collaboratively across the business matrix, maintain and improve standards and processes that enable the successful delivery of the screening service.
Build and develop effective working relationships with external PAS supplier

Accountabilities, responsibilities and main duties:
PAS Delivery
Through the PAS team manage the delivery of screening to agreed SLA and compliance standards
Work with Project Leader to agree phased cutover from implementation to normal operation (BAU)
Work proactively with Region teams to resolve issues, judging when further escalation to stakeholders is needed, support the regions in escalation process as necessary.
Act as escalation point when challenges arise, including new compliance requirements
Deliver relevant, timely MI to stakeholders, driving efficiency & compliance, informing of trends in screening and enabling informed decision making
Support the HR vendor manager with Contract management via Quarterly Business Review process (QBR)
Manage and deliver the operation of annual and tri-annual rescreening of employees to ensure policy compliance.
Advise and support inclusion of PAS requirements into British Council contracts, ensuring PAS standards embedded into procurement of off-payroll staff / contractors
Stakeholder Relationship Management
Build awareness of PAS across in the organisation, ensuring understanding of implications at business level and providing support/coaching to ensure efficient and smooth screening process.
Develop strong relationship with external supplier; transitioning account relationship accountability from Project Leader as project moves to BAU. Act as key account contact for British Council globally. Manage account management mechanisms including SLA’s and issue management.
Develop relationships with key stakeholders across Global People team and the organisation, especially Child Protection, Internal Audit, Risk, Procurement and Vendor Management, to ensure understanding of and compliance with PAS standards.
Contribute to the reporting of benefits delivered by deployment of the project
Work with HRSSC leadership and PAS team leader to deliver and continuously improve the delivery of employee screening services
Deliver Supporting Guidance
Maintain and effectively communicate clear and accessible guidelines and training to support policy.
Manage standards for visual checking of identity & documentation, escalation process & governance, and internal/external referencing.
Own PAS Governance, working proactively to maintain compliance with BPSS standards, and Internal audit requirements re record keeping.
Manage alignment/integration of PAS with related policies/processes including Safer Recruitment, Adults at Risk, Internal Audit, National Security Vetting, & Financial Sanctions
Maintain guidance to align roles with appropriate screening category. Embed screening category and new checks into role profile design and approval processes. Ensure alignment with design principles of “Transforming HR” programme and deployment of Success Factors software.

The British Council is committed to safeguarding children, young people and adults who we work with.
We believe that all children and adults everywhere in the world deserve to live in safe environments and have the right to be protected from all forms of abuse, maltreatment and exploitation as set out in article 19, UNCRC (United Nations Convention on the Rights of the Child) 1989.
Appointment to positions where there is direct involvement with vulnerable groups will be dependent on thorough checks being completed; these will include qualification checks, reference checks, identity & criminal record checks in line with legal requirements and with the British Council’s Safeguarding policies for Adults and Children.
